🧩 Parts of an IoT System

Imagine an IoT system is like a super-smart robot! Just like you have different body parts (eyes, brain, hands), an IoT system has 4 main parts that work together:

1. Input (Sensors) - Like your eyes and ears, they sense things 👀

2. Processing (Brain) - Like your brain, it thinks and decides 🧠

3. Output (Actuators) - Like your hands and legs, they do things 🤖

4. Communication - Like talking, it shares information 📡

🤔 Think About It!

When you feel cold, what do you do? Your skin feels the cold (sensor), your brain thinks "I'm cold!" (processing), and you put on a jacket (output). Smart devices work the same way!

👀 Input Stage: The Super Sensors!

The Input Stage is where sensors collect information from the world around them. Think of sensors as the "eyes and ears" of smart devices!

Examples of sensors:

🌡️ Temperature Sensor - Feels if it's hot or cold

💡 Light Sensor - Detects if it's bright or dark

🔊 Sound Sensor - Hears noises and sounds

🚶 Motion Sensor - Sees if something is moving

🤔 Think About It!

Look around your home! Can you find devices that might have sensors? Maybe an automatic light that turns on when you enter a room, or a phone that knows when you flip it?

🧠 Processing Stage: The Smart Brain!

The Processing Stage is like the brain of the IoT system! It takes information from the sensors and decides what to do.

This "brain" is usually a tiny computer called a microcontroller or processor. It's super smart and super fast!

What does it do?

✅ Reads data from sensors

✅ Thinks about what the data means

✅ Makes decisions based on rules

✅ Tells other parts what to do

🤔 Think About It!

When a smart thermostat reads "It's too hot!" from the temperature sensor, its brain thinks: "I should turn on the AC to cool things down!" Just like your brain tells you to drink water when you're thirsty!

🤖 Output Stage: The Action Takers!

The Output Stage is where things actually happen! After the brain decides what to do, the output devices (called actuators) spring into action!

Examples of outputs:

💡 Lights - Turn on or off, change colors

🔊 Speakers - Play sounds or music

🚪 Motors - Open doors, move robot arms

📺 Displays - Show messages or pictures

🤔 Think About It!

Have you ever seen automatic doors at a store that open by themselves? The motion sensor detects you, the brain decides to open the door, and the motor (output) makes the door slide open. Cool, right?

📡 Communication Stage: The Messenger!

The Communication Stage helps devices talk to each other and to you! It's like sending messages to your friends, but for smart devices!

Ways devices communicate:

📶 WiFi - Uses your home internet

📱 Bluetooth - Short-range wireless connection

🌐 Internet/Cloud - Connects to servers far away

📻 Radio Signals - Special wireless signals

🤔 Think About It!

When you ask your smart speaker "What's the weather today?", it uses WiFi to connect to the internet, gets the answer from a computer far away, and tells you! That's communication in action!

🏠 Example System: Smart Home!

Let's see a REAL example! Here's how a smart home security system works:

🚪 Smart Doorbell System

1
INPUT: Camera + Motion Sensor detect someone at the door 📹
⬇️
2
PROCESSING: Brain thinks "Someone's here! Alert the owner!" 🧠
⬇️
3
COMMUNICATION: Sends message through WiFi to your phone 📡
⬇️
4
OUTPUT: Phone shows notification + camera video 📱
⬇️
5
USER CONTROL: You can talk to the person through the app! 🗣️
